A group of over 30 American lawmakers led by Congresswoman Ilhan Omar has introduced a bill in the House of Representatives against growing incidents of Islamophobia worldwide and this ‘Combating International Islamophobia Act’ is endorsed by 30 national organizations as mentioned at (

https://www.cair.com/press_releases/cair-backs-reps-omar-and-schakowskys-bill-to-create-a-special-envoy-for-monitoring-and-combating-islamophobia/ and

https://omar.house.gov/sites/omar.house.gov/files/OMARMN_042_xml.pdf )

The two primary aims of the ‘Combating International Islamophobia Act’ are: (i) Establishing an Office to Monitor and Combat Islamophobia at the State Department headed by a Special Envoy for Monitoring and Combating Islamophobia and (ii)- Amending the Foreign Assistance Act and International Religious Freedom Act to require annual reporting on Islamophobia in each foreign country and the steps taken by that country to combat it through educational programing and public awareness initiatives.
